首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何编写github的GraphQL查询

GitHub的GraphQL查询可以通过以下步骤进行编写:

  1. 确定查询的目标:首先,你需要明确你想要从GitHub API中获取哪些数据。例如,你可能想要获取某个用户的仓库列表、某个仓库的提交记录等。
  2. 构建查询语句:使用GraphQL的查询语法,构建你的查询语句。查询语句由字段和参数组成,用于指定你想要获取的数据和筛选条件。你可以指定返回的字段、嵌套关系、排序方式等。
  3. 使用GraphQL客户端发送查询:选择一个适合你编程语言的GraphQL客户端库,例如Apollo Client、Relay等。使用该客户端库,将你构建的查询语句发送到GitHub的GraphQL API。
  4. 解析和处理响应:接收到GraphQL API的响应后,你可以使用客户端库提供的工具来解析和处理响应数据。根据你的需求,你可以提取所需的数据并进行进一步的处理和展示。

下面是一个示例查询,以获取某个用户的仓库列表:

代码语言:txt
复制
query {
  user(login: "username") {
    repositories(first: 10) {
      nodes {
        name
        description
        url
      }
    }
  }
}

在这个示例中,我们查询了一个名为"username"的用户的前10个仓库。返回的数据包括每个仓库的名称、描述和URL。

对于GitHub的GraphQL查询,腾讯云提供了云开发(CloudBase)服务,可以帮助你快速构建和部署应用程序。你可以使用云开发提供的云函数和数据库等功能来处理和存储GitHub的GraphQL查询结果。

更多关于GitHub的GraphQL查询的信息,你可以参考腾讯云云开发的文档:云开发文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券